> >> On Fri, Aug 14, 2026 at 05:21:53PM +0530, Shubham Patil wrote:
> >>> In-Band Interrupt and Hot-Join are synthesis-time options of the AXI I3C
> >>> IP. Describe them with two boolean properties.
> >>>
> >>> A Hot-Join request is acknowledged by the IBI machinery, so a hot-join
> >>> capable design is always IBI capable as well. Both events are reported
> >>> through the controller interrupt, which is therefore required whenever
> >>> the capability is present.
> >>>

> >> So the same SoC using this core will have different synthesis options?
> >> IOW, why isn't this implied by a specific compatible?
> >
> > Yes. This core is not part of the SoC's fixed hardware: it is a design
> > compiled into the FPGA fabric. When the core is added to a design in
> > Vivado, IBI and Hot-Join are options that are turned on or off, so two
> > builds -- or two instances in the same build -- can use the identical IP
> > version and still differ in which features are present.
> >
> > The compatible string identifies the IP core and its version. It says
>
> Well, you miss SoC compatibles so you cannot use argument of IP core.
> Although I do accept argument of two instances in a SoC having this
> different.
How are SoC compatibles relevant here? It's an IP for FPGA fabric, so
even if you made some sort of zynq specific compatible (which I am not
advocating for to be clear) the IP configuration options may vary
between synthesis runs, so a SoC-specific compatible doesn't help.
